Lebanese Lentil Soup – 65-Minute Recipe
A comforting Lebanese lentil soup that blends the earthy flavor of red lentils with the subtle sweetness of carrots and potatoes, brightened by fresh lemon and parsley. The velvety texture and crispy Arabic bread topping make it a satisfying, family‑friendly dinner.

Ingredients
- 2 cup red lentils
- 1 potato
- 1 carrot
- 1 onion
- 4 garlic
- 2 lemon
- a handful parsley
- 1 Arabic bread (khoubz arabi)
- to taste cumin
- to taste salt
- to taste black pepper
- 1 1/10 qt water
Instructions
- 1Wash the red lentils thoroughly to remove any debris.
- 2Peel and dice the potato into small cubes.
- 3Peel the carrot.
- 4Dice the carrot into small cubes.
- 5Dice the onion roughly.
- 6Separate the garlic cloves.
- 7Slice 2-3 lemons and set aside.
- 8Finely chop the parsley.
- 9Slice the Arabic bread into thin strips.
- 10Heat a pan over medium heat and sauté the onion, potato, carrot, and garlic with cumin, salt, and pepper until they are deeply roasted.
- 11Add the red lentils to the pan and pour in 1 liter of water; bring to a boil and then simmer for about 20 minutes until the lentils are tender.
- 12While the soup simmers, fry the Arabic bread strips in a separate pan until golden brown.
- 13Once the lentils are cooked, transfer the entire mixture to a blender, close the lid, and blend until smooth and velvety.
- 14Squeeze the juice of the sliced lemons into the soup and stir in the chopped parsley.
- 15Pour the soup into bowls, top with the fried bread strips, and garnish with extra parsley and lemon slices if desired.
- 16Serve hot and enjoy.
